#314d19 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#314d19 is composed of 19.2% red, 30.2%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.5%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 92.3 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 20%. #314d19 color hex could be obtained by blending #629a32 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#314d19 color description : Very dark green.
#314d19 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#314d19 has RGB values of R:49, G:77, B:25 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 3231001.
